Is Taiwan election pressuring stocks more than Biden-Xi?

Various Chinese stocks are feeling the pressure Thursday morning following yesterday's meeting between President Biden and China's Xi Jinping at the APEC Summit in San Francisco. And Wall Street is on edge. Charles Schwab (SCHW) Chief Global Investment Strategist Jeffrey Kleintop joins Yahoo Finance Live to weigh in on additional factors that are contributing to dips in Chinese and China-exposed stocks. Kleintop suggests that the Biden-Xi meeting might not have been the “big China news” that is moving stocks — it could be the upcoming Taiwanese election. With increasing interest in relations with China, Kleintop notes a "reversing intellectual capital flow", where innovation and technology are coming from China to the West for the first time in recent business cycles.
